Video News7 videos from 4 sources
Prominent leaders including President William Ruto facing backlash over protests and budget cuts.
Citizen TV (Youtube)

KTN News (Youtube)

The Star (Youtube)

Citizen TV (Youtube)

NTV Kenya (Youtube)

Citizen TV (Youtube)

Citizen TV (Youtube)